Web Server Use web server embedded in micro to view data and change parameters Will be able to view database of Ph, Cl, and temp levels Also can view if any tanks are empty Can change Pool Volume, desired Ph and Cl levels, and desired temperature.

Interface and operating parameters Performs functions much like Web Server, however changes can be made from the unit. Unit will display latest Ph, Cl, and temp levels on an LCD Same parameter changes can be made from the Unit as can be made on Web Server.

Chemical Level Detection Using the ATD channel get a voltage reading that corresponds to a Ph, Cl, or temp level Water will be pumped into a chamber where the measurements take place Calibration Routine Using two buffer solutions, create a linear function for the Ph Sensor.

Adjusting agent calculation We will use a formula found online that will calculate how much Ph and Cl adjuster will be needed to introduce. Chemical Introduction Routine Chemicals will be pumped into pool and measured as they are introduced.
